James “Bob” Robert Lawrence, Jr., 86, of Skellytown, Texas, passed away on Thursday, December 17, 2015 in Midland, Texas. He was born on November 23, 1929 in Pooleville, Oklahoma. He served in the United States Army and was a Korean War Veteran. He married the love of his life, Wilma “Lucille” Lawrence on August 14, 1954 in Healdton, Oklahoma. In 1958, Bob and Lucille moved to Skellytown, Texas. He was a loving father to his five children, James Robert III, Michael Ivan, William David, Judith Ann, and Ila Patricia. Bob was the Mayor and a Councilman in Skellytown, but also worked as an accomplished contractor. At the time of his retirement, he was employed by Chevron. He was a faithful member of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ints in Borger, Texas.He is preceded in death by his loving wife, Lucille Lawrence, daughter, Judith Ann Minatrea, and sister, Flonel Bernice Mason.He is survived by his three sons, James Robert Lawrence III and wife, Kara, of Midland, Texas, Michael Ivan Lawrence and wife, Kelly, of Ponca City, Oklahoma, and William David Lawrence of Los Angeles, California; daughter, Ila Patricia Lawrence of San Francisco, California; six grandchildren; eleven great-grandchildren; sisters, Mamie Bess Jones and Kate Rogene Staggs and husband, R.C., all of Oklahoma City, Oklahoma.
